No. The only reason this works is because you are taking your PSP2 US data, forcifully inserting it into a PSP2 JP data shell, and converting that save through the in-game converter in Infinity, which takes your PSP2 JP save, copies it, and converts it into an Infinity save. The only process you can reverse is the PSP2 JP to US, not Infinity.
